#! perl -w
# Copyright: 2001-2003 The Perl Foundation. All Rights Reserved.
# $Id: integer.t,v 1.1 2004/10/19 14:11:48 dan Exp $
=head1 NAME
t/pmc/integer.t - Integer basic type
=head1 SYNOPSIS
% perl -Ilib t/pmc/integer.t
=head1 DESCRIPTION
Tests the Integer PMC.
=cut
use Parrot::Test tests => 5;
output_is(<< 'CODE', << 'OUTPUT', "basic math");
##PIR##
.sub _main
.local pmc int_1
int_1 = new Integer
print int_1
print "\n"
int_1 = 1
print int_1
print "\n"
int_1 += 777777
int_1 -= 777776
print int_1
print "\n"
int_1 *= -333333
int_1 /= -222222
print int_1
print "\n"
inc int_1
inc int_1
dec int_1
print int_1
print "\n"
neg int_1
dec int_1
neg int_1
print int_1
print "\n"
end
.end
CODE
0
1
2
3
4
5
OUTPUT
output_is(<< 'CODE', << 'OUTPUT', "truth and definedness");
##PIR##
.sub _main
.local pmc int_1
int_1 = new Integer
print "A newly created Integer is "
if int_1 goto LABEL_1
print "not "
LABEL_1:
print "true.\n"
.local int is_defined
is_defined = defined int_1
print "A newly created Integer is "
if is_defined goto LABEL_2
print " not "
LABEL_2:
print "defined.\n"
int_1 = -999999999
print "The Integer "
print int_1
print " is "
if is_defined goto LABEL_3
print "not "
LABEL_3:
print "true.\n"
is_defined = defined int_1
print "The Integer "
print int_1
print " is "
if is_defined goto LABEL_4
print "not "
LABEL_4:
print "defined.\n"
end
.end
CODE
A newly created Integer is not true.
A newly created Integer is defined.
The Integer -999999999 is true.
The Integer -999999999 is defined.
OUTPUT
